A U.S. agricultural cooperative managing multi-site chemical mixing operations

This U.S. agricultural cooperative ran chemical mixing off 142 scattered Safety Data Sheet PDFs, so Armakuni built an AI-queryable knowledge base and a natural-language chatbot on a production-ready AWS architecture. Workers now retrieve hazard and compatibility guidance in seconds, backed by a validated three-tier green, yellow, and red safety output and a clear roadmap to live monitoring.

142 SDS documents structured and made queryable. Every chemical safety document the cooperative relies on is now a unified, AI-queryable knowledge base, so workers retrieve hazard and compatibility information in seconds rather than minutes.

Three-tier safety decision output validated end to end. The monitoring workflow produces reliable green, yellow, and red output from screenshot inputs, with yellow flagging specific hazards and red surfacing corrective actions, accuracy depending on the SDS data quality the client provides.

Natural-language chemical safety queries resolved from verified sources. The chatbot retrieves and synthesizes SDS data to answer domain-specific questions accurately, giving operators actionable guidance without locating or reading source documents manually.

Production-ready AWS architecture validated at the PoC stage. The deployment supports a direct path to production without a rebuild, with CI/CD pipelines, multi-AZ availability, security tooling, and auto-scaling in place from the first delivery.

Foundation established for a multi-phase production system. The PoC is the entry point for a broader buildout, with live real-time monitoring, full integration with existing mixing software, and expanded AI capabilities documented as next steps.
